Summary: Operating a business in Tallahassee, FL, provides access to a diverse economy, a skilled workforce, and a vibrant community. Known for strengths in education, government, and healthcare, Tallahassee offers a supportive environment for business growth and development.

Benefits:

  1. Strategic Location: Capital city with access to state government.
  2. Diverse Economy: Growth in education, healthcare, and tourism sectors.
  3. Skilled Workforce: Talent available from local universities and colleges.
  4. Supportive Community: Resources and incentives for small businesses.
  5. Quality of Life: Affordable living with parks and cultural opportunities.

Business Facts:

  • Population: Over 190,000 residents.
  • Key industries: Education, government, healthcare, and retail.
  • Home to major employers like Florida State University and the State of Florida.
  • Strong focus on economic development and entrepreneurship.
  • Recognized for its rich history and vibrant arts scene.

How to Start a Business in Tallahassee, FL

Tallahassee, the capital of Florida, offers a vibrant business environment with a diverse economy and supportive community. This guide provides essential steps, tasks, and recommendations to help you successfully launch your business in Tallahassee.

1. Refine Your Business Idea

  • Identify a business idea that aligns with your skills and addresses local market needs.
  • Conduct market research to understand your target audience, analyze competitors, and define your unique selling proposition.
  • Utilize resources from the Tallahassee Chamber of Commerce for insights on local business trends.

2. Create a Business Plan

  • Develop a comprehensive business plan that outlines your goals, target market, products/services, marketing strategy, and financial projections.
  • Access free business planning resources and mentorship from organizations like SCORE Tallahassee or the Florida Small Business Development Center for support.

3. Choose a Business Structure

  • Decide on the appropriate legal structure for your business (e.g., Sole Proprietorship, Partnership, LLC, Corporation).
  • Consult with a business attorney to understand the implications for liability and taxation.
  • Register your business entity with the Florida Division of Corporations.

4. Register Your Business Name

  • Choose a unique business name and verify its availability using the Florida Division of Corporations search tool.
  • If using a DBA (Doing Business As), file the registration with the Leon County Clerk of Court.

5. Obtain Necessary Permits and Licenses

  • Determine which licenses and permits are required based on your industry and business location in Tallahassee.
  • Apply for a business license through the City of Tallahassee for local permits.
  • Check zoning regulations with the City of Tallahassee Planning Department to ensure compliance.

6. Apply for an Employer Identification Number (EIN)

  • Obtain an EIN from the IRS for tax purposes and to open a business bank account.
  • Apply online through the IRS EIN application page.

7. Register for Florida State Taxes

  • Register with the Florida Department of Revenue for a Sales and Use Tax Permit if you plan to sell taxable goods or services.
  • Understand your tax obligations, including sales tax and employer withholding tax.

8. Find a Business Location

  • Choose a location that fits your business type and complies with zoning laws.
  • Explore commercial real estate options, co-working spaces, or home-based business opportunities.
  • Use resources from the Tallahassee Economic Development to identify suitable locations.

9. Set Up Financial Systems

  • Open a business bank account separate from your personal finances.
  • Consider local banks such as Capital City Bank or First Commerce Credit Union for business loans and financial services.
  • Use accounting software like QuickBooks or hire an accountant to maintain accurate financial records.

10. Market and Promote Your Business

  • Develop a professional website and set up social media profiles to enhance your online presence.
  • List your business on Google My Business and local directories like Yelp.

11. Establish Business Insurance

  • Protect your business with general liability, professional liability, and workers’ compensation insurance.
  • Consult with local insurance agents to find the best coverage for your specific needs.

12. Ensure Compliance with Local, State, and Federal Regulations

  • Stay informed about tax filings, business license renewals, and other regulatory requirements.
  • Utilize resources from the SBDC and the City of Tallahassee for guidance on compliance and business growth strategies.

Key Resources for Entrepreneurs in Tallahassee, FL

  • Tallahassee Chamber of Commerce: Offers networking opportunities and resources for local businesses.
  • SCORE Tallahassee: Provides free mentoring and business counseling for entrepreneurs.
  • Florida Small Business Development Center: Offers consulting services and resources for small business owners.
  • City of Tallahassee Business Portal: Provides information on business registration, licensing, and compliance.
